People4Ocean

People4Ocean specializes in mineral sunscreens and recovery gels. It emphasizes ethical and sustainable sun care and uses only high-quality, environmentally friendly ingredients. 

The brand’s products are award-winning. Both its sunscreen and kids’ sunscreen products received GOLD in the Australian Clean + Conscious Awards.

City and Country: Victoria, Australia

Established: 2012

Key Products: 

  • SPF 50 Mineral Sunscreen
  • SPF 50+ Mineral Bioactive Shield | Lightly Tinted Cream
  • SPF 30 Mineral Sunscreen

Takeaway Note: 

People4Ocean is ideal for businesses seeking high-quality, sustainable sun care solutions. Their products’ premium nature, reflected in their award-winning status, may come at a higher price than conventional options.

Sunbutter Sunscreen

Sunbutter Sunscreen was created to protect marine ecosystems from harmful chemicals found in traditional sunscreens. 

They offer Australia’s first reef-safe sunscreen in reusable and recyclable tins and its first vegan surf zinc. All products meet Australia’s rigorous sunscreen standards.

City and Country: Victoria, Australia

Established: 2009

Key Products: 

  • Original SPF50 Sunscreen
  • Tinted SPF50 Sunscreen
  • Sea Shepherd x SunButter SPF50 Sunscreen
  • Surfrider x SunButter SPF50 Sunscreen
  • Surf Zinc SPF50

Takeaway Note: 

Sunbutter Sunscreen is an excellent choice for businesses focused on environmental sustainability and marine protection. The niche focus on reef safety may come at a higher cost, but it appeals to environmentally conscious consumers.

Naked Sundays

Naked Sundays focuses on vegan-friendly, cruelty-free sun care products without harmful additives like oxybenzone and octinoxate. Their formulations are crafted in TGA-listed labs, ensuring each batch meets Australia’s stringent SPF regulations.

City and Country: New South Wales, Australia

Established: 2021

Key Products: 

  • Cabana Glow™ SPF50 Mineral Glow Serum Drops
  • SPF50+ Glow Face Mist Top-Up Duo
  • SPF50 Golden Glow Body Sunscreen
  • SPF 50+ Hydrating Glow Face Mist Top-Up

Takeaway Note: 

Naked Sundays suits businesses looking for innovative, health-conscious sun care products with a modern twist. As a relatively new player in the market, they might have a shorter track record than more established brands.
